    AFC Marketing - as usual shambolic

    The club, like much of British business has panicked with the GDPR deadline on 25 May and scrambled around to do something about compliance. They have chosen the most business-disadvantageous route, the 'double opt-in' i.e. you already receive email from the club but you are required to state your willingness to continue doing so. One of the companies I work with modelled this approach based on other emails and expected a 7% response rate were they to take this approach. Given AFC used (or tried to use) the ticketing site for their initial requests for confirmation they could reasonably use 'legitimate interest' as a reason for continued mailings: if you registered and bought a ticket, you are likely to be interested in information from the club.

    So their first attempt was understandably a failure. The link to specify your preferences went through to the ticketing site (what has receiving emails to do with ticketing?) which required a Dons ID to log in (so scurry to find that) and then, after logging in, there was no link to the Data Protection options they advertised in the email.

    Having presumably little response they encourage people to opt in by offering a draw for a season ticket. The email includes the addressee’s Dons ID (one step forward) has a click here option but with the html link forgotten so no click possible (three steps back). There is a link on the AFC website which offers the same thing as ‘a competition’ but the log in doesn’t work.

    The costs of the new stadium are going to require a massive marketing effort to prevent the club sinking into a financial quagmire. It doesn’t look they are up to it.
